I am a software developer. My development machine runs Windows 7. I have installed VMWare in order to test my apps on back versions of Windows by installing those on the vm. I need a free tool that runs on Windows 7 that creates .iso file of a cd/dvd. I want to store .iso versions of the OS discs for future use.

You can also use ISO Recorder. I've never had a problem with this one. It adds a right click context menu to folders.
